body{font-size: 24px}
a{text-decoration: none;}
ul,ol,dl,li,dt,dd{padding:0;margin:0;list-style:none;}
map area{ outline: none; }
img{vertical-align: top;}
.fl{float: left;}
.fr{float: right;}
.clearfloat{zoom:1}
.clearfloat:after{display:table;clear:both;content:"";} 
.textcenter{text-align: center;}

.inner_header{position:relative}
.inner_header .inner_header_nav{height: 88px;text-align: center;font-size: 30px;color:#fff;background: #3568df;}
.inner_header .inner_header_nav .goback{width: 28%;text-align:left;text-indent: 5%;}
.inner_header .inner_header_nav th{width: 14%;background: #2c5bca;}
.inner_header .inner_header_pop{position: absolute;top:88px;z-index: 2;width: 100%;background: #fff;padding:18px 0;display: none;}
.inner_header .inner_header_search{border: 2px solid #c1c5d0;width: 596px;margin: 0 auto;}
.inner_header .inner_header_search input[type="text"]{border: none;height: 56px;width: 530px;}
.inner_header .inner_header_search input[type="image"]{vertical-align: middle;}

.inner_footer{}
.inner_footer .inner_footer_link{text-align: center;margin: 26px 0;}
.inner_footer .inner_footer_link a{color:#666}
.inner_footer .inner_footer_link td{border-right: 1px solid #666;}
.inner_footer .inner_footer_link td:last-of-type{border: none;}
.inner_footer .inner_footer_copyright{background:#e6e8ee;color:#666;text-align: center;padding: 22px 0;}
.inner_footer .inner_footer_swiper{background:#3463d0;text-align: center;padding-top: 10px;}
.inner_footer .inner_footer_swiper a{color:#fff}
.inner_footer .inner_footer_swiper .swiper-container{height: 180px;}
.inner_footer .inner_footer_swiper .swiper-pagination-bullet{width: 20px;height: 20px;}

.inner_nav{background: #e6e8ee}
.inner_nav .inner_header_nav{height: 88px;text-align: center;font-size: 30px;color:#fff;background: #3568df;}
.inner_nav .inner_header_nav .goback{width: 28%;text-align:left;text-indent: 5%;}
.inner_nav .inner_header_nav th{width: 14%;}
.inner_nav .inner_nav_area{}
.inner_nav .inner_nav_list{background: #fff;float: left;width: 272px;}
.inner_nav .inner_nav_list a{color:#000}
.inner_nav .inner_nav_list .inner_nav_title{padding:27px 23px;background: url(../images/nav_icon_1.jpg) no-repeat 211px 20px;border-bottom: 1px solid #e6e8ee;}
.inner_nav .inner_nav_list .unfold{background-image: url(../images/nav_icon_2.jpg)}
.inner_nav .inner_nav_list .inner_nav_sublist{background:#f1f3f7;display: none;}
.inner_nav .inner_nav_list .inner_nav_sublist li{padding:27px 50px;border-bottom: 1px solid #e6e8ee;}
.inner_nav .inner_nav_main{float: left;width: 348px;padding-left: 20px;}
.inner_nav .inner_nav_main .inner_nav_main_title{padding: 30px 0 20px;font-weight: bold;}
.inner_nav .inner_nav_main li{background:#fff;padding:28px 13px 20px;float: left;margin:0 10px 10px 0;}

.top_banner .swiper-pagination-bullet{width: 13px;height: 13px;border-radius: 0;}
.category_table{border-collapse: collapse;}
.category_table td{border: 2px solid #e6e8ee;text-align: center;padding:20px 0}
.category_table a{color:#000}
.category_table .cur{color:#3568df}
.category_table_list .swiper-container{padding-bottom: 50px;}
.category_table_list .swiper-pagination-bullet{width: 20px;height: 20px;}

.category_panel{text-align: center;border-bottom: 3px solid #e6e8ee;height: 80px;}
.category_panel a{color:#000;display: block;padding: 22px 0;}
.category_panel .swiper-container{width: 532px;}
.category_panel .cur{color:#3568df;font-size: 30px;border-bottom: 8px solid #3568df;}
.select_panel{text-align: center;padding-bottom: 40px;}
.select_panel .select_area{margin: 40px 0 30px;}
.select_panel .select_area select{height: 60px;}
.select_panel .select_title{font-size: 30px;text-align: left;width: 545px;margin:10px auto;}
.search_result_panel{background: #e6e8ee;overflow: hidden;padding-top:20px}
.load_more{color:#fff;background: #6593ee;line-height: 76px;border: 2px solid #3568df;text-align: center;font-size: 30px;}
.search_result_panel .search_result_title{font-size: 30px;padding:10px 48px 18px}
.search_result_panel .search_result_area{background: #fff;width: 600px;margin:0 auto 20px;}
.search_result_panel .search_result_box{width: 545px;margin: 0 auto}
.search_result_panel .search_result_box .search_result_province{color:#999;padding:20px 0}
.search_result_panel .search_result_box .search_result_name{font-size: 30px;color:#3568df;}
.search_result_panel .search_result_box .search_result_address{border-bottom: 1px solid #e6e8ee;padding:18px 0 36px}
.search_result_panel .search_result_box .search_result_contact{line-height: 40px;margin: 20px 0;}
.search_result_panel .search_result_box .search_result_contact th{border-right: 1px solid #e6e8ee;text-align: left;font-weight: normal;width: 50%}
.search_result_panel .search_result_box .search_result_contact td{padding-left: 30px;word-break:break-all;}
.search_result_panel .search_result_box .search_result_contact img{vertical-align: middle;}
.search_result_panel .search_result_goto{border-top: 1px solid #e6e8ee;text-align: center;line-height: 70px;}
.search_result_panel .search_result_goto img{vertical-align: middle;}
.search_result_panel .search_result_goto a{color:#000}
.search_result_panel .search_result_info{padding:22px 26px}
.search_result_panel .search_result_list li{padding:25px 48px;background: #fff;margin-bottom: 4px;}
.search_result_panel .jp-video{position:relative}
.search_result_panel .jp-video-play-icon{position: absolute;display: block;width: 130px;height: 130px;margin-left: -65px;margin-top: -65px;left: 50%;top: 50%;background: url("../images/player_btn_1.png") 0 0 no-repeat;text-indent: -9999px;border: none;cursor: pointer;z-index: 2;}

.service_center .service_center_box{border: 3px solid #e6e8ee;border-left: 0;border-right: 0;}
.service_center .service_center_link{width:600px;margin:0 auto;padding: 30px 0;overflow: hidden;}
.service_center .service_center_link .clearfloat{padding-bottom: 20px;}

.text_module{width: 545px;margin: 0 auto;padding:40px 0;line-height: 36px;}
.text_module .text_module_title{color:#3568df;font-size: 30px;padding-bottom: 28px;}
.text_module a{text-decoration: underline;}

.archive_one{padding:40px;border-bottom: 10px solid #e6e8ee;}
.archive_one a{color:#000}
.archive_one span{font-size: 30px;}
.archive_one div{color:#999;line-height: 80px;}
.archive_list a{color:#000}
.archive_list dl{overflow: hidden;border-bottom: 3px solid #e6e8ee;padding:22px 40px}
.archive_list dt{float: left;width: 380px;}
.archive_list dd{float: right;color:#999}
.archive_list .archive_list_title{font-size: 30px;border-bottom: 3px solid #e6e8ee;padding:22px 40px}
.archive_list .archive_list_title span{color:#3568df}
.archive_area{width: 560px;margin: 0 auto;padding:50px 0}
.archive_area .archive_title{color:#3568df;text-align: center;font-size: 30px;}
.archive_area .archive_info{color:#999;text-align: center;padding:25px 0}
.related_news{background:#e6e8ee;font-size: 30px;padding:24px 40px 10px}

.search_title{color:#3568df;font-size: 30px;padding:25px 40px;border-bottom: 3px solid #e6e8ee;}
.search_tag{width: 560px;margin: 25px auto;}
.search_tag .search_tag_list{overflow: hidden;}
.search_tag .search_tag_list a{color:#000}
.search_tag .search_tag_list li{float: left;padding:10px 16px;border: 2px solid #dadce3;border-radius: 9px;margin:20px 19px 0 0;}
.search_tag .search_tag_list .cur{border-color: #3568df;}
.search_tag .search_tag_list .cur a{color: #3568df;}
.search_product_list{overflow: hidden;background: #e6e8ee;padding-bottom: 10px;}
.search_product_list li{width: 47%;background: #fff;margin-top: 10px;}
.search_product_list li:nth-child(odd){float: left;margin-left: 2%;}
.search_product_list li:nth-child(even){float: right;margin-right: 2%;}
.search_product_list li div{padding:18px 10px 0;min-height: 54px;line-height: 27px;}
.search_product_list a{color:#000}
.search_product_list .search_product_info{color:#666;padding:8px 10px;min-height: 0;}
.search_product_list img{width: 100%;border-bottom: 1px solid #e6e8ee;}

.company_news{width: 600px;margin:0 auto;}
.company_news .company_news_title{font-size: 30px;padding:28px 0 20px}
.company_news .swiper-pagination-bullet{width: 13px;height: 13px;border-radius: 0;}
.company_news .swiper-pagination{position: static;}
.social_entrance{border-collapse: collapse;}
.social_entrance td{border: 2px solid #e6e8ee;text-align: center;padding:5px 0}
.social_entrance img{vertical-align: middle;}
.social_entrance a{color:#666}

.tab_list{width: 600px;margin:35px auto 0;overflow: hidden;}
.tab_list li{text-align: center;width: 298px;background: #e0e7fa;line-height: 65px;}
.tab_list li:nth-child(odd){float: left;}
.tab_list li:nth-child(even){float: right;}
.tab_list .cur{background:#6391ec;color:#fff}
.tab_container{background: #e6e8ee;overflow: hidden;}
.weixin_panel{overflow: hidden;width: 540px;margin:10px auto;background: #fff;padding:30px}
.weixin_panel dt{float: left;width: 214px;}
.weixin_panel dd{float: right;width: 326px;}
.weixin_panel dd div{font-size: 30px;color:#3568df;padding-bottom: 24px;}

.weixbo_panel{overflow: hidden;width: 480px;margin:10px auto;background: #fff;padding:50px 60px}
.weixbo_panel dt{float: left;width: 148px;}
.weixbo_panel dd{float: left;width: 332px;}
.weixbo_panel dd div{font-size: 30px;color:#3568df;padding-bottom: 24px;}

.pop_panel{display: none;position: fixed;top:0;width: 100%;height: 100%;background: #000;z-index: 100;text-align: center;color:#fff}
.pop_panel a{display:block;text-align: right;color:#fff;padding:30px 15%;font-size: 50px;}

.toTop{ position:fixed; bottom:5px; right:8px; z-index:99;}


/*私人定制*/
.none{display: none;}
.gree-padding{padding: 0px 30px;}
.gree-division{border-bottom: 1px solid #999;}
.color-1{background: #83D660;}
.color-2{background: #537DDF;}
.color-3{background: #54A9DF}
.gree-container img{ max-width: 100%; height: auto; }
.gree-img-block img{display: block; max-width: 100%; height: auto;}
.gree-video-box, .gree-video-type, .gree-video-text{padding-top: 30px;}
.gree-video-type ul { display: flex; display: -webkit-flex;flex-direction: column;  flex-flow: nowrap;justify-content: space-between;flex-flow:row}
.gree-video-type ul li{ width: 28%; color: #fff;padding: 10px; text-align: center;}
.gree-video-text{text-align: justify;}
.gree-video-text-title{font-size: 34px; color: #666666; padding-bottom: 20px;}
.gree-video-text-about{padding-bottom: 30px;}
.gree-type-btn{ width: 30%; margin: 0 auto; padding: 10px; border: 1px solid #033D91; text-align: center;}
.gree-type-btn a{color: #033D91;}

.gree-jieguo-title{padding: 30px 20px; font-size: 34px;}
.gree-jieguo-left{float:left; width: 50%; }
.gree-jieguo-img{border: 1px solid #999; padding: 5px; }
.gree-jieguo-right{float: right; width: 50%;}
.gree-jieguo-txt{padding-left: 20px;}
.gree-ting{padding-bottom: 20px;}
.gree-ting span{padding: 10px 30px; border: 1px solid #999; color: #3567E0; display: inline-block;}
.gree-type-list{font-size: 20px;}
.gree-type-list li{line-height: 34px;}

.gree-jieguo-type{padding: 20px 0px;}
.gree-jieguo-type ul li{ border: 1px solid #999; padding: 5px 10px; display: inline-block; }
.gree-jieguo-type ul li.cur{border:1px solid #3567E0; color: #3567E0;}

.gree-jieguo-bottom{padding-top: 30px;}
.gree-about-left{float: left;width: 25%;}
.gree-about-list li{ border: 1px solid #999; padding: 3px; margin-bottom: 20px; }

.gree-about-right{float: left;width: 75%;}
.gree-text-in{padding-left: 20px;}
.gree-text-title{font-size: 34px;color: #3567E0;}
.gree-private-shiyong { font-size: 20px; color: #999; padding: 25px 0px;}
.gree-type-txt-type span{display: inline-block; padding:5px 20px; margin-right: 10px; color: #fff; margin-bottom: 10px;}
.gree-green{background: #84D661;}
.gree-deepBlue{background:#547EDF;}
.gree-lightBlue{background:#54A9DF;}

.gree-type-txt-type { padding: 20px 0px;}
.gree-private-money { line-height: 50px;}
.gree-private-number { color: #ff7327;font-size: 34px;}
.gree-private-ck { font-size: 20px; color: #999;}

.gree-select{padding: 20px 30px; background: #DCDDE2;}
.gree-select-list{display: block;width: 100%; border: none;padding: 15px;appearance:none;
-moz-appearance:none;-webkit-appearance:none;
background:#fff url("../images/customized/select-ico.png") no-repeat ;
background-position: 98% center;}
.gree-hx-title{text-align: center; font-size: 34px; color: #3567E0; background: #fff;}

.gree-amout-item{margin-bottom: 30px;}
.gree-hx-rang{padding: 20px 30px;}
.gree-hx-rang-title{padding: 20px 0px 20px 0px;}
/*滑动条*/
.gree-amout-type-name{float: left; color: #3568DF;}
.gree-amout-type-input{float: right;position: relative; }
.gree-amout-type-input span{position: absolute; right: 10px; top: 4px;color: #3568DF;}
.gree-amout-txt{width: 100px; height: 36px; border: 1px solid #D4D4D4; border-radius: 3px; color: #3568DF; line-height: 36px; padding-left: 20px;}

.gree-hx-btn {background-color: #fff; padding-bottom: 20px;}
.gree-hx-btn li {display:block;float: left;line-height: 44px;width:50%;}
.gree-hx-btn li a {display: block;text-align: center;color:#fff;position: relative;height:40px; background: #3567E0;  padding: 10px; width: 93%;}
.gree-hx-btn li:first-child a {float: left;}
.gree-hx-btn li:last-child a {float: right;}

.gree-gx-type-item{background: #3568DE; padding: 40px 20px; color: #fff; text-align: center;}
.gree-gx-type-item-1, .gree-gx-type-item-2, .gree-gx-type-item-3, .gree-gx-type-item-4{ padding: 10px 0px; }
.gree-gx-type-item-1{font-size: 32px;}
.gree-gx-type-item-2{font-size: 28px;}
.gree-gx-type-item-3{font-size: 24px;}
.gree-gx-type-item-btn{color: #023F92; display: inline-block; padding: 15px 30px; background: #fff;}

.gree-hx-banner .swiper-pagination-bullet{width: 20px;height: 20px;background: #fff; border-radius: 0px;}
.gree-hx-banner .swiper-pagination .swiper-pagination-bullet-active{color: #fff; background: #fff;}

.gree-download{background: #547EDF; color: #fff;margin: 0px -30px; padding: 10px 30px; font-size: 22px;min-height: 560px;}
.gree-advantage-content-left{width: 70%; float: left;}
.gree-advantage-content-left .gree-advantage-area{padding-top: 15px; font-size: 30px; }
.gree-advantage-content-right{width: 30%; float: right; position: relative;}
.gree-advantage-content-item{position: absolute; top: 50%; margin-top: 150px; left: 50%; margin-left: -70px;}
.gree-advantage-content-right a{display: block; text-decoration: none; width: 150px; height: 150px; line-height: 150px; text-align: center; border-radius: 3px;margin-bottom: 20px;}
.gree-advantage-download{color: #547EDF; background: #fff;}
.gree-advantage-appointment{color: #fff; background: #81D42F;}
/*特殊功能选择*/
.gree-special{padding: 20px 30px; margin:0 auto; position: relative; background: #fff;}
.gree-special-title{font-size: 32px;padding-bottom: 30px;}
.gree-special-item{cursor: pointer; display: inline-block; width: 50%; height: 210px; background: url(../images/customized/special-def.png) no-repeat center center; text-align: center;  position: relative; float: left; margin-bottom: 62px;}
.gree-special-item img{ position: absolute;top: 50%;margin-top: -50px;left: 50%;margin-left: -40px;}
.gree-special-item:hover{color: #3568df; background:url(../images/customized/special-hover.png) no-repeat center center; }
.gree-special-item.cur{color: #3568df; background:url(../images/customized/special-hover.png) no-repeat center center; }
.gree-special-item input{display: none;}
.gree-special-name{position: absolute; width: 100%; bottom: -25px;}
.gree-special-btn{width: 170px; margin: 0 auto;}
.gree-special-btn a{width: 100%; display: block; background: #3568DF;color: #fff; text-align: center; padding: 15px 20px; border-radius:5px; }
